What will I be doing as an apprentice?

  • Testing and Sampling: Conduct various materials tests on a wide variety of projects including, earthworks, concrete, soils & aggregates and asphalt, including soil density tests, concrete compressive strength tests, slump tests, taking core samples, Nuclear Densities, surface textures, surface regularities. 
  • Data Collection: Accurately collect, record, and report test results using both manual and digital tools.
  • Equipment Maintenance: Assist in the maintenance and calibration of testing equipment to ensure accurate and reliable results.
  • Quality Assurance: Work closely with senior technicians to ensure that all tests comply with industry standards and project specifications.
  • Health & Safety Compliance: Adhere to all health and safety regulations while performing tests on-site and/or in the laboratory.
  • Reporting: Prepare detailed reports on test results, identifying any issues and making recommendations for improvements.
  • Training and Development: Participate in structured training and development programs throughout the apprenticeship to enhance technical skills and industry knowledge.
